NEW gated (BT_STEAM) game/glass/btl4lobby: an ISteamMatchmaking room replacing the arcade Site-Management screen -- host creates (lobby data btl4=1), members join by filter, pilots publish name/mech/color, the host ENTER mints the roster and signals GO. THE FAKEIP LESSON (live-verified, prior-art assumption DISPROVEN): a fresh process gets a DIFFERENT FakeIP, so menu-time fake addresses go stale by mission time -- the first cycle timed out connecting to its own stale address. Redesign: roster addresses are opaque ipv4-shaped TOKENS (169.254.77.N with ports 1501/1502) minted by the host at GO, mapped to Steam IDENTITIES; connections ride ConnectP2P(identity, channel) with console=0/game=1 virtual ports; the map reaches mission processes via env (BT_FE_MYFAKE + BT_FE_STEAMMAP); the GetMyAddress seam feeds the pod its own token for roster self-match; CheckSocket reports peers by token. L4STEAMNET reworked (no FakeIP allocation at all); the marshal gained the Steam-wire branch. Verified single-machine (ON/ON, live Steam): menu -> HOST STEAM LOBBY -> room -> GO -> token map minted -> egg roster carries the token -> mission process up with 1 roster token incl. self -> pod self-matches -> stock console ladder -> mission RUNS (46 ticks).
